Ingredients You’ll Need
To craft this delightful nacho dip, you will need the following ingredients:
– Cream Cheese: Provides a rich and creamy base that binds the ingredients together.
– Sour Cream: Adds tanginess and enhances the creaminess of the dip.
– Shredded Cheese: Opt for a blend of cheeses such as cheddar, Monterey Jack, or pepper jack for a flavorful kick.
– Salsa or Diced Tomatoes: These add a burst of flavor and texture. Choose your preferred level of spiciness to suit your taste.
– Optional Toppings: Consider jalapeños for heat, olives for a briny contrast, or chopped green onions for freshness.
Preparation Steps
Creating this nacho dip is straightforward and quick. Follow these simple preparation steps:
1. Blend the Base: In a medium mixing bowl, combine the cream cheese and sour cream. Use an electric mixer or a whisk to blend until smooth and creamy.
2. Incorporate the Flavor: Add your choice of salsa or diced tomatoes to the mixture. Stir until everything is well combined, ensuring that the flavors meld together.
3. Add the Cheese: Gently fold in the shredded cheese and any optional toppings you desire. This step not only adds flavor but also creates that gooey texture that everyone loves in nacho dips.
Cooking Method
Once your dip is ready, it’s time to heat it up to achieve that luscious, warm texture.
1. Transfer to a Dish: Spoon the mixture into a baking dish or, for a more casual approach, a slow cooker. This makes it easy to serve and keeps it warm throughout your gathering.
2. Bake or Cook: If baking,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and bake the dip for approximately 20 minutes or until it is bubbly and golden on top. If using a slow cooker, set it on low and allow it to heat, stirring occasionally to ensure even warming and prevent sticking.
3. Serve Warm: Once heated, serve your nacho dip immediately to enjoy the creamy texture at its best.

Serving Suggestions
To make the most of your nacho dip, consider these serving suggestions:
– Dipping Options: Serve with a variety of dipping vessels such as tortilla chips, sliced cucumbers, or crunchy pretzels. Each option offers a different texture and taste experience.
– Complements: Pair your nacho dip with sides like guacamole, sour cream, or pico de gallo to create a more elaborate snack platter. This allows guests to customize their bites.
– Chip Variety: Provide an assortment of chips, including corn chips, nacho cheese-flavored chips, or even baked alternatives, to cater to different preferences and dietary needs.
Variations to Try
To keep things interesting, feel free to experiment with variations of the basic nacho dip:
– Cheese Variety: Try incorporating different types of cheese such as pepper jack for an added kick or mozzarella for a milder flavor.
– Protein Boost: Add cooked ground beef, chicken, or chorizo to transform the dip into a heartier option, perfect for a meal replacement.
– Flavor Enhancements: Spice things up by incorporating spices like cumin, chili powder, or smoked paprika. These can add depth and complexity to the flavor profile.

Frequently Asked Questions
What are the essential ingredients for a classic nacho dip recipe?
A classic nacho dip recipe typically includes cream cheese, shredded cheese (such as cheddar or Monterey Jack), salsa, and spices like cumin and chili powder. For added flavor, you can incorporate jalapeños, black beans, or ground beef. These ingredients create a creamy, cheesy dip that pairs perfectly with tortilla chips.
How do I make a quick and easy nacho dip for a party?
To make a quick and easy nacho dip, combine 8 oz of cream cheese, 1 cup of shredded cheese, and 1 cup of salsa in a microwave-safe bowl. Microwave on high for 2-3 minutes, stirring halfway through, until the cheese is melted and the mixture is smooth. Serve warm with tortilla chips for an effortless party snack.
Why is my nacho dip too runny, and how can I fix it?
A nacho dip can become too runny if there is too much liquid from ingredients like salsa or if it’s not heated properly. To fix this, try adding more cream cheese or shredded cheese to thicken the mixture. Alternatively, you can simmer the dip on the stove to evaporate some of the excess liquid, resulting in a creamier texture.
What is the best cheese for a nacho dip recipe?
The best cheese for a nacho dip recipe is a combination of sharp cheddar and Monterey Jack, as they melt well and provide a rich flavor. Additionally, you can experiment with pepper jack for a spicier kick or cream cheese for a creamier base. Mixing different cheeses can enhance the overall taste and texture of your nacho dip.
Which toppings can I add to my nacho dip to make it more flavorful?
To enhance the flavor of your nacho dip, consider adding toppings such as diced tomatoes, sliced green onions, jalapeños, black olives, or avocado. You can also sprinkle some fresh cilantro or a drizzle of sour cream on top. These toppings not only add flavor but also create a visually appealing dish for your guests.
